Phillips Connect Recognized by Heavy Duty Trucking as a Top Product Introduced During 2020

Newport Beach, CA (March 16, 2021) The Smart7™ Remote Pre√ from Phillips Connect has been recognized by Heavy Duty Trucking with a spot on their Top 20 list for products introduced in 2020. Each year, Heavy Duty Trucking selects their Top 20 Products for their innovation, ability to address important industry issues, and their potential to improve a fleet’s bottom line.

Phillips Connect’s Smart7™ Remote Pre√, powered by an on-board battery, delivers a full scan of trailer status and health, even when tractor power is unavailable.  It sends immediate responses and allows fleet operators to review trailer diagnostic.  With the ability to view the trailer’s status remotely, fleet operators can dispatch healthy assets and reroute flagged assets for scheduled maintenance.

Most products created by Phillips Connect are designed to operate in an open platform, that can interface with non-PCT telematics gateways and with any supplier sensor, or with Phillips Connect supplied sensors or a combination of both.  Phillips Connect has a complete line of intelligent products to monitor a fleet’s most valuable assets, providing real-time data, analytics, and insights. Phillips Connect provides the optimal solutions

for individual fleets to improve ROI, reduce fuel costs and roadside violations, improve driver retention and predict issues before they happen. All Phillips Connect hardware is 4G LTE compatible.
